Bio

I do my best to take good photographs and upload them correctly. If there seems to be a problem, please let me know and I will correct it. There are times due to weather or lighting that a photograph just doesn't look right. Many times I will go back and retake the shot.

I just started photographing grave markers in Oct 2013. It was somewhat ironic because I had been searching as to where my relatives from my father's side of the family were resting. I came across my great grandmother about six years ago on my mother's side of the family while searching Ancestry.com. I found a photo of her headstone on Find A Grave, just like the one I had taken years earlier. I then became a volunteer photographer for Find A Grave. During one of my photo journeys at River View Abbey in Portland, Oregon, I just happened to look up and see my uncle's name. Above my uncle, were my grandparents. I was elated. It turns out that my great grandparents are resting in the Riverview Abbey too. I have made arrangements in reserving a niche for my ashes.

Portland is my home town. I finally made it back to the NW in summer of 2013. My great grandparents on my mother's side are resting in the Union Cemetery near Cedar Mill, Oregon. They settled in Cedar Mill after arriving here from Switzerland in the early 1900's.
